Theoretical Uncertainties in the QCD Evolution of Structure Functions and their Impact on α_s(M_Z²)

The differences are discussed between various next-to-leading order prescriptions for the QCD evolution of parton densities and structure functions. Their quantitative impact is understood to an accuracy of 0.02\%. The uncertainties due to the freedom to choose the renormalization and factorization scales are studied. The quantitative consequences of the different uncertainties on the extraction of the strong coupling constant $\alpha_s$ from scaling violations in deep--inelastic scattering are estimated for the kinematic regime accessible at HERA.
